Abstract
In one embodiment, a method includes receiving playback statuses from a first user computing device and a second user computing device that are in a synchronous presentation session. Content presented on the first and second user computing devices may be determined to be out of synchronization. User behavioral rules associated with the first user computing device may be accessed. The user behavioral rules may be learned based on past behavior of the first user in the synchronous presentation session. A synchronization message may be generated to send to the first user computing device based on the user behavioral rules. The synchronization message may include instructions for the first user computing device to perform an action to cause the content being presented by the first user computing device to be synchronized with the content being presented by the second user computing device.
